Night-shift staff: Floor 4 of the Tellhaven Building opens this week. After 21:00, access is via the rear stairwell only; the lifts are locked out overnight during the settling period. Complete a walk-through of the new floor once per shift and log it. The stairwell keypad accepts the code below.

badge for yahop-fawep: bdg-XBKXI-68071

## Further Reading

Cold starts on the Fernwell serverless handlers are the most common cause of the p99 latency pages you'll see on call. The pre-warmer keeps four instances hot for the checkout path, but batch handlers are deliberately left cold to save cost. Before adjusting concurrency limits or provisioned capacity, read the tuning history — several obvious fixes have already been tried and reverted. The full analysis and warm-pool configuration guide are here:

operations page: https://confluence.lumicsys.internal/projects/display/projects/display

**Ticket: Config drift — nightly reindex (Searwick)**

The nightly search reindex on the Delmora cluster has been skipping two shards since last Tuesday. Cause: the cron host carries an older config than the repo; batch size and shard list diverged after an unreviewed hotfix. Symptom for support: stale results for recently edited records. Workaround: trigger a manual full reindex. Permanent fix is re-syncing the host with the canonical configuration, which follows.

settings of fahag-haduf:
[ulaox]
port = 8443
region = south-2
host = ulaox.lumiccorp.internal
timeout_ms = 500
retries = 8